Job Description

About the Role 

Talarico for Texas is hiring an Operations Manager to join James Talarico's US Senate campaign. This is a full-time, paid position ideal for a highly organized individual who thrives in a fast-paced environment, keeps teams coordinated, and ensures day-to-day operations run efficiently. The Operations Manager will manage daily campaign headquarters operations, supervise Operations Associates, and oversee the administrative and logistical systems which keep the campaign running smoothly. This role is responsible for maintaining strong operations processes, supporting staff, and ensuring campaign priorities are executed effectively.

Responsibilities

  • Manage the daily operations of campaign headquarters, including office logistics, administrative systems, and staff support functions
  • Supervise Operations Associates, providing guidance, task management, and support to ensure operational goals are met
  • Ensure campaign headquarters remains organized, well-stocked, and equipped to support campaign staff 
  • Manage administrative and operational processes, including internal documentation, receipts, invoices, office supplies, and vendor coordination
  • Identify opportunities to improve processes across departments
  • Support other operational and administrative projects as assigned

Requirements

Qualifications 

  • 2+ years of experience in political campaigns, government offices, operations, or other relevant experience
  • Experience supervising staff or managing teams in a fast-paced environment
  • Strong organizational skills, with the ability to manage multiple moving pieces under pressure
  • Exhibits discretion and sound judgment in handling sensitive political, personal, and confidential information
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to work across departments and manage competing priorities 
  • Comfortable with nontraditional hours, reflecting the pace and demands of a statewide campaign
  • Commitment to the mission, values, and success of the Talarico for Texas campaign

Benefits

Reports to: Deputy Operations Director

Location: Austin, Texas 

Salary: $6,000 - $7,000 per month

Benefits: Health care, paid time off, sick leave
